I had this error for about two months, and could not view ANY channels without the dreaded message "you need to subscribe to this channel" even though I am supposed to get them all.
THERE IS A SOLUTION!
(back story)
Trying to report an outage in my building via phone support and after giving the tech the owners name etc., MY PHONE NUMBER was associated with this old account.
When the owner sold the building, I set up service for the building using my apartment number, however, MY PHONE NUMBER was still associated with the OLD ACCOUNT.
Every time I tried to log in to pay a bill or check on service, the Comcast system shot me over to the old account.. many MANY calls to billing and CS did no good - there was no way to ACTUALLY remove my number from some online server (there are many, in different departments), or so I was infomed (by many)
I tried everything: new browser, upgraded Flash (does not work with latest Chrome), cleaning cache - everything.
It was then that I accidentally discovered a post by someone else who had tried something different to solve the TVAPP-009203 error, and it involved the BILLING department, not Tech Support..
If you are receiving this error, call Comcast and request BILLING.. work your way through the hated voice menu until you get a real human being. Bonus points if it's a "Native English Speaker" actually located here in the US - if not, ask for one, and be persistent.
HERE'S the KEY PHRASE to ask for once you get someone:
"I am requesting a DEEP BACKGROUND ACCOUNT REFRESH"
It worked, immediatly.
